We’re heading to Washington, DC, on September 25 for Platform Strategies 2026, Silverchair’s annual gathering of scholarly publishing leaders.

This year’s theme, “Signal and Noise” couldn’t be more relevant to what we work on every day. The agenda focuses on how the industry is tackling overloaded submission queues, distinguishing quality from misinformation, and separating hype from promise in all things AI. These are conversations ChronosHub lives at the intersection of, and we’re excited to be part of them.
